Promoter CpG island methylation of RET predicts poor prognosis in stage II colorectal cancer patients
Improved prognostic stratification of patients with TNM stage II colorectal cancer (CRC) is desired, since 20–30% of high‐risk stage II patients may die within five years of diagnosis.
